The health of your HVAC system is the key to keeping your home at the perfect temperature all year round. Your system needs regular maintenance to ensure that it works effectively and efficiently. While it’s important to schedule regular professional tune-ups, there are also steps you can take as a homeowner to reduce your risk of a breakdown and keep your system functioning at peak performance. Here is our HVAC maintenance checklist to keep things running smoothly all year long.

1. Change Your Air Filter

One of the simplest ways to ensure that your HVAC system works optimally is to change your air filters every three to six months. The filter is your system’s defense against debris, dirt, and allergens in your home; a clean filter means improved air quality and greater efficiency. The type of filter you use can greatly affect your system’s performance. New high-efficiency pleated filters use an electrostatic charge to remove even the smallest particles that can be home to bacteria and microorganisms.

Regularly replacing your filters can increase your system’s efficiency, lengthen its life span, and improve indoor air quality.  

2. Remove Debris From Your Outdoor Unit

Leaves covering outdoor ACIt’s important to check the surroundings of your outdoor unit. While it may be out of sight, out of mind, growth and debris can negatively affect your HVAC system’s performance. You should regularly inspect the outdoor unit to ensure that weeds, yard debris, and garbage do not inhibit air circulation. Cleaning and removing growth from around the unit can reduce the risk of equipment damage and allow your HVAC unit to run at maximum efficiency.

3. Check Refrigerant Lines

In the summer months, your air conditioner relies on refrigerant lines to create the cool air needed to ensure that your home is at a comfortable temperature. One of the most common HVAC issues is leaks in these lines. You should regularly inspect these lines for any detachment or leaks that require professional repairs. It’s critical to do these inspections every few months; catching a minor issue early means a technician can fix it before it becomes a major or costly problem.

4. Schedule Professional HVAC Maintenance

While you can handle minor HVAC maintenance needs, some system components are complex and require service from a professional. That’s why in addition to performing the tasks above regularly, annual professional HVAC maintenance is key to ensuring your system’s longevity. During these tune-ups, a technician will check electrical connections, make blower adjustments, measure coolant levels, and inspect fuel lines.
